OVERVIEW of Torlon® Overview |
Torlon® polyamide-imide (PAI) is a high strength plastic with the highest strength and stiffness of any thermoplastic up to 275°C (525°F). It has outstanding resistance to wear, creep, and chemicals— including strong acids and most organics—and is ideally suited for severe service environments.
Key Features of Torlon® PAI:
Exceptional long-term strength and stiffness up to 275°C, Outstanding wear resistance, Superior toughness from cryogenic up to 275°C, Resistant to strong acids and most organics, Inherent flame resistance, Low CLTE
Typical Applications of Torlon® High Strength Plastic:
Aircraft (Hardware and Fasteners, Mechanical Components), Auto/truck transmission components, Coatings, composites, additives, Electric motor components, Semicon fabrication, IC testing, Oil and gas processing equipment, Bearing retainers, Gears, Bushings, Seals & Thrust washers
